Your responsibilities
  • Planning, execution, and evaluation of battery cell tests, including cell assembly
  • Application and further development of advanced electrochemical methods, such as EIS, GITT, PITT, or differential voltage analysis
  • Analysis and correlation of measurement data from cell testing, electrode parameters, material properties, and teardown analyses
  • Development, extension, and standardization of test protocols
  • Establishment and continuous improvement of quality analyses and internal data standards
  • Preparation of clear and well-founded reports to support internal decision-making
  • Close collaboration with electrode development and materials development teams

About us

Batene is a battery technology startup and a spin-off of the Max Planck Society. Our mission is to enable more efficient batteries and contribute to making sustainable energy broadly accessible.

Our offices and laboratories are located in the Neckarspinnerei Quarter near Stuttgart, a historic industrial site along the Neckar River that is currently being transformed into a mixed-use urban district. Batene is financially and technically supported by a group of investors and visionaries who are committed to economic, environmental, and social responsibility.
